Microscopic Evolution of Pore Characteristics and Particle Orientation of Granite Residual Soil in One-Dimensional Compression

Table 1

Average index features of GRS.

IndexValue

Sampling conditions
 Sampling depth (m)17.5–18.5
 Underground water table below ground (m)1.5
 Overburden effective stress (kPa)200
Physical indices
 Density (g/cm3)1.81
 Water content (%)36.1
 Liquid limit (%)52.1
 Plastic limit (%)24.2
 Plasticity index 27.9
 Hydraulic conductivity (10−7 m/s)8.1
Shear strength parameters
 Unconfined compressive strength (kPa)156
Effective cohesion by CIU (kPa)20.5
Effective friction angle by CIU (°)39.4
Mineralogy
 Quartz (%)34.5
 Feldspar (%)3.2
 Sericite (%)4.2
 Kaolinite (%)48.5
 Hematite (%)3.6

This value is measured by the unconfined compression strength test following the ASTM standard ASTM D2166 [28]; This value is measured by the isotropically consolidated undrained triaxial shear test following the ASTM standard ASTM D4767 [29].
